Cookie Cutters
by Wayne Mattox
Years ago, my mother, Daria, of Daria of Woodbury Antiques,
bought a huge sack filled with old cookie cutters. Grinning
like one who had just struck gold, she looked like Mrs.
Santa Claus as she hauled that clinking bag into the house
and poured it out on the large kitchen harvest table. Mom
had finally lost her marbles, I thought. Why would anyone
pay hundreds of dollars for tin cookie cutters?
